Publication-Ready Figure Guidelines

Core Principles

Scientific figures must be clear, accurate, and accessible. Publication-ready figures follow these fundamental principles:

  1. Clarity: Information should be immediately understandable
  2. Accuracy: Data representation must be truthful and unmanipulated
  3. Accessibility: Figures should be interpretable by all readers, including those with visual impairments
  4. Professional: Clean, polished appearance suitable for peer-reviewed journals

Resolution and File Format

Resolution Requirements

  • Raster images (photos, microscopy): 300-600 DPI at final print size
  • Line art and graphs: 600-1200 DPI (or vector format)
  • Combined figures: 300-600 DPI

File Formats

  • Vector formats (preferred for graphs/plots): PDF, EPS, SVG

    • Infinitely scalable without quality loss
    • Smaller file sizes for line art
    • Best for: plots, diagrams, schematics
  • Raster formats: TIFF, PNG (never JPEG for scientific data)

    • Use for: photographs, microscopy, images with continuous tone
    • TIFF: Lossless, widely accepted
    • PNG: Lossless, good for web and supplementary materials
    • Never use JPEG: Lossy compression introduces artifacts

Size Specifications

  • Single column: 85-90 mm (3.35-3.54 inches) width
  • 1.5 column: 114-120 mm (4.49-4.72 inches) width
  • Double column: 174-180 mm (6.85-7.08 inches) width
  • Maximum height: Usually 230-240 mm (9-9.5 inches)

Typography

Font Guidelines

  • Font family: Sans-serif fonts (Arial, Helvetica, Calibri) for most journals

    • Some journals prefer specific fonts (check guidelines)
    • Consistency across all figures in manuscript
  • Font sizes at final print size:

    • Axis labels: 7-9 pt minimum
    • Tick labels: 6-8 pt minimum
    • Legends: 6-8 pt
    • Panel labels (A, B, C): 8-12 pt, bold
    • Title: Generally avoided in multi-panel figures
  • Font weight: Regular weight for most text; bold for panel labels only

Text Best Practices

  • Use sentence case for axis labels ("Time (hours)" not "TIME (HOURS)")
  • Include units in parentheses
  • Avoid abbreviations unless space-constrained (define in caption)
  • No text smaller than 5-6 pt at final size

Color Usage

Color Selection Principles

  1. Colorblind-friendly: ~8% of males have color vision deficiency

    • Avoid red/green combinations
    • Use blue/orange, blue/yellow, or add texture/pattern
    • Test with colorblindness simulators
  2. Purposeful color: Color should convey meaning, not just aesthetics

    • Use color to distinguish categories or highlight key data
    • Maintain consistency across figures (same treatment = same color)
  3. Print considerations:

    • Colors may appear different in print vs. screen
    • Use CMYK color space for print, RGB for digital
    • Ensure sufficient contrast (especially for grayscale conversion)
  • Qualitative (categories): ColorBrewer, Okabe-Ito palette
  • Sequential (low to high): Viridis, Cividis, Blues, Oranges
  • Diverging (negative to positive): RdBu, PuOr, BrBG (ensure colorblind-safe)

Grayscale Compatibility

  • All figures should be interpretable in grayscale
  • Use different line styles (solid, dashed, dotted) and markers
  • Add patterns/hatching to bars and areas

Layout and Composition

Multi-Panel Figures

  • Panel labels: Use bold uppercase letters (A, B, C) in top-left corner
  • Spacing: Adequate white space between panels
  • Alignment: Align panels along edges or axes where possible
  • Sizing: Related panels should have consistent sizes
  • Arrangement: Logical flow (left-to-right, top-to-bottom)

Plot Elements

Axes

  • Axis lines: 0.5-1 pt thickness
  • Tick marks: Point inward or outward consistently
  • Tick frequency: Enough to read values, not cluttered (typically 4-7 major ticks)
  • Axis labels: Required on all plots; state units
  • Axis ranges: Start from zero for bar charts (unless scientifically inappropriate)

Lines and Markers

  • Line width: 1-2 pt for data lines; 0.5-1 pt for reference lines
  • Marker size: 3-6 pt, larger than line width
  • Marker types: Differentiate when multiple series (circles, squares, triangles)
  • Error bars: 0.5-1 pt width; include caps if appropriate

Legends

  • Position: Inside plot area if space permits, outside otherwise
  • Frame: Optional; if used, thin line (0.5 pt)
  • Order: Match order of data appearance (top to bottom or left to right)
  • Content: Concise descriptions; full details in caption

White Space and Margins

  • Remove unnecessary white space around plots
  • Maintain consistent margins
  • tight_layout() or constrained_layout=True in matplotlib

Data Representation Best Practices

Statistical Rigor

  • Error bars: Always show uncertainty (SD, SEM, CI) and state which in caption
  • Sample size: Indicate n in figure or caption
  • Significance: Mark statistical significance clearly (*, **, ***)
  • Replicates: Show individual data points when possible, not just summary statistics

Appropriate Chart Types

  • Bar plots: Comparing discrete categories; always start y-axis at zero
  • Line plots: Time series or continuous relationships
  • Scatter plots: Correlation between variables; add regression line if appropriate
  • Box plots: Distribution comparisons; show outliers
  • Heatmaps: Matrix data, correlations, expression patterns
  • Violin plots: Distribution shape comparison (better than box plots for bimodal data)

Avoiding Distortion

  • No 3D effects: Distorts perception of values
  • No unnecessary decorations: No gradients, shadows, or chart junk
  • Consistent scales: Use same scale for comparable panels
  • No truncated axes: Unless clearly indicated and scientifically justified
  • Linear vs. log scales: Choose appropriate scale; always label clearly

Accessibility

Colorblind Considerations

  • Test with online simulators (e.g., Coblis, Color Oracle)
  • Use patterns/textures in addition to color
  • Provide alternative representations in supplementary materials if needed

Visual Impairment

  • High contrast between elements
  • Thick enough lines (minimum 0.5 pt)
  • Clear, uncluttered layouts

Data Availability

  • Include data tables in supplementary materials
  • Provide source data files for graphs
  • Consider interactive figures for online supplementary materials

Common Mistakes to Avoid

  1. Font too small: Text unreadable at final print size
  2. Low resolution: Pixelated or blurry images
  3. Chart junk: Unnecessary grid lines, 3D effects, decorations
  4. Poor color choices: Red/green combinations, low contrast
  5. Missing elements: No axis labels, no units, no error bars
  6. Inconsistent styling: Different fonts/sizes within figure or between figures
  7. Data distortion: Truncated axes, inappropriate scales, 3D effects
  8. JPEG compression: Artifacts around text and lines
  9. Too much information: Cramming too many data series into one plot
  10. Inaccessible legends: Legends outside the figure boundary after export

Figure Checklist

Before submission, verify:

  • Resolution meets journal requirements (300+ DPI for raster)
  • File format is acceptable (vector for plots, TIFF/PNG for images)
  • Figure dimensions match journal specifications
  • All text is readable at final size (minimum 6-7 pt)
  • Fonts are consistent and embedded (for PDF/EPS)
  • Colors are colorblind-friendly
  • Figure is interpretable in grayscale
  • All axes are labeled with units
  • Error bars or uncertainty indicators are present
  • Statistical significance is marked if applicable
  • Panel labels are present and consistent (A, B, C)
  • Legend is clear and complete
  • No chart junk or unnecessary elements
  • File naming follows journal conventions
  • Figure caption is comprehensive
  • Source data is available

Journal-Specific Considerations

Always consult the specific journal's author guidelines. Common variations include:

  • Nature journals: RGB, 300 DPI minimum, specific size requirements
  • Science: EPS or high-res TIFF, specific font requirements
  • Cell Press: PDF or EPS preferred, Arial or Helvetica fonts
  • PLOS: TIFF or EPS, specific color space requirements
  • ACS journals: Application files (AI, EPS) or high-res TIFF
